Evidence path
A cause is more convincing when the record connects three things: something happened, the air mass moved toward the region, and local instruments responded. Here is how much of that chain is documented for this event.

Air-mass reconstruction
NOAA HYSPLIT traces the air arriving at each metro backward for 72 hours. Multiple arrival times and heights show whether the broad path is stable—or sensitive to assumptions about when and where the polluted layer arrived.
Air arriving near Urban Honolulu
Peak-date arrivals · 2009-05-04
Each line begins 72 hours before arrival and points toward the metro. Color represents arrival height; repeated lines represent 00, 06, 12, and 18 UTC arrival assumptions. A path can show where the air traveled, but it cannot prove which source added the PM2.5.
